As I swam across the water hole, to where our stuff was, I kept thinking about when Robert could've seen my scars. Granted I didn't particularly hide them, but the ones on my arm weren't particularly noticeable, and the ones on my thigh are usually covered by my shorts or I wear jeans.

My mum knew, she had seen the scars once in the last couple of months and I broke down. I told her I wanted to be better and stop doing it. She said if I needed help to talk to her, but I haven't done it since that day. No one else knew but her. I couldn't even bring myself to tell Robert, afraid of what he might say or the possible judgment.

Life gets hard sometimes, and being a teenager doesn't make it any easier. I'm not excusing myself for doing it, as I know it's not a healthy way to cope. But I'm doing better and things are going to be okay. I've grown a lot in the last couple of months and I'm hoping to put that behind me for good.

I reached the rocks and climbed up and dried myself off with my towel, being gentle with my wounded leg. Luckily my stitches weren't looking irritated or anything.

Robert finally climbed up and dried himself off as well.

"Look, my leg isn't irritated or anything," I said, trying to make normal conversation again.

"Oh, that's great! You'll be all healed up in no time," he replied, sitting down next to me.

"Ideally, yes. So what did your wonderful mum pack for lunch?" I asked.

Robert dug through the lunchbox. "We got two sandwiches with bacon, lettuce, and tomato. A container of mixed fruit, and a chocolate bar for each of us," he said.

"Yum! Now give me a sandwich, I worked up quite an appetite," I said laughing. He handed me a sandwich and left the opened container of fruit between us.

We took our time eating lunch, laughing, and chatting as we did. When Robert and I were hanging out like this, it was like time slowed down.

I wish I could freeze this moment, I thought.

I thought back to Robert asking if I had hurt myself. I should've told him sooner, but I didn't want anyone to know. I was ashamed and embarrassed to tell anyone about it. I knew I could confide in Robert, but this was a part of me I didn't think he was going to like.

"It's around 3 now," Robert said, his voice breaking through my thoughts. "I got to go by the zoo to pick up something, but I can take you home after."

"Yeah that's fine, I can say hi to your mum and Bindi and Cait and her mum," I replied.

"Yeah, there we go! Should we head home now then?" Robert asked, putting our lunch trash back into his lunchbox.

"Yeah, that's fine. I think we had a good amount of exercise, probably as much as I could do with my leg," I replied.

"Oh yeah, you definitely don't need to do too much more today."

We cleaned up our trash and got our belongings packed up. Both the hike to the car and the drive home was uneventful.

Robert put his vehicle in park. "Your leg hurting at all? I'm just going to the break room," Robert asked.

"It's a little sore, but that's the most exercise I've gotten since the accident," I replied. I appreciated Robert checking on me so often, it shows that he really cares and is concerned for my well-being.

"Are you okay coming to the break room with me?"

"Yeah, that should be fine," I chuckled. We got out of the care and I followed him through the wildlife hospital into the break room.

"Surprise!" I heard a mixture of voices. Standing there in the break room was my mum, Terri, Bindi holding Grace, Chandler, Cait, and her mum with a small cake in the centre of the table.

"What?" I asked, turning to look at Robert.

"Well, this is what I had to get from the break room! Cake!" He exclaimed, going towards the table with the cake.

"Well, Cait came over this morning and suggested it," Terri said.

"I know you didn't want a big fuss for your birthday, with everything that has happened lately, but I wanted to at least do a cake for you!" Cait said.

"Aw, that's very sweet of you guys! I appreciate it," I said, also walking towards the table so I could sit down. My leg was feeling kind of sore, but not hurting too bad but I could tell I needed to sit and probably prop it up on a chair, which I did as Terri started cutting the cake. It was a plain vanilla cake with a chocolate cream filling. The icing was a gradient of blues, dark at the base and light on the top.

After the cake, we all sat around and talked about our days. Robert and I told everyone all about our day, while they filled us in on what's happened around the zoo today, which was the usual stuff without any big or dramatic events or cases.

"Well, would you like to go home now? You can shower and clean up," Robert said.

"Yeah, that would be great. My leg is feeling today a little," I said, standing up. "Thank you so much, everyone! For the cake and the surprise, but I have got to shower and rest for a little bit."

We said our goodbyes and Robert and I got into his car and left.

"Here," Robert said as we pulled in, "I'll walk you inside, I can carry your stuff."

"Oh, Robert it's alright, really."

"No! It would be my pleasure. Plus there are stairs and I wanna make sure you get up to your room alright," he insisted. I knew there was no point in arguing with him- he cared deeply and there was no changing that or convincing him you were fine without his help. That's the kind of person he was.

Robert helped me inside and up to my room. He carefully set my backpack down on the bed as I sat next to it and started taking things out.

"Your leg is a little swollen looking, Ash," he pointed out. I looked down and sure enough, my leg was swollen slightly.

"Oh, would you look at that, it is. I'll take a cool shower and some Tylenol and keep it propped up for a bit and draw or watch TV for a bit," I replied.

"Good, and I'll check on you soon, alright love?" He said, standing in front of me. I nodded simply, smiling up at him. I stood up so he can hug me.

"See you, be safe," I said as he walked out of my bedroom.

I got everything put up from my bag, and tossed my bag on my desk chair. I slowly got up and turned the water on in the shower. I grabbed some clothes, underwear and a loose top and a pair of sweats since I wasn't expecting to go anywhere else today. I set my clothes on my bathroom counter and undressed, tossing my dirty clothes in the laundry hamper. I took some Tylenol before jumping in the shower.

I washed up, making sure to be careful with my leg. I was starting to feel better while showering, and the cool water and Tylenol seemed to help my leg.

I got out of the shower, dried off and got dressed. I checked my phone which was on the counter, and it was already a little bit after 7 p.m. I tossed some more hay in the guinea pig cage and got cozy on my bed, making sure to keep my leg elevated while I played some games on my switch with it connected to the TV.

The sun finished setting, and the pretty pinks and yellows in the sky were fading as I continued playing Animal Crossing.

My phone vibrated next to me, and I answered it without checking who it was, as I figured it was only Robert. My mum had already come home, and I heard Cait and her mum come in earlier as well.

"Hello?" I said into the phone.

"Hey, love. How's your leg feeling?" He asked, his sweet voice going through the phone. I loved his accent, as mine wasn't too noticeable except for when I said certain things.

"A lot better actually, and the swelling went back down. I think it was just a flare-up, " I said.

"That's good, I'm glad," he replied. I could tell he was smiling from the tone of his voice. I tried to picture what he was doing right now- was he laying on his bed looking at his ceiling with his phone on his chest like I was?

"Yeah, me too. I just wish I could be doing more, like at the zoo and stuff. I hate feeling like I'm not doing much."

"Well, do you want to go do something now?"

"What do you mean, Tarzan?"

"I'll be over in a golf cart in 15."

"For what?" I was confused. What on Earth was he dragging me to now?

"You'll see."

"Do I need to change? I'm just in sweats now. Do I need to grab anything?"

"Nah you're fine. And also no, I got everything covered. See you soon," he said finally before hanging up the phone.

I sat up in bed, kind of confused. What has he planned now?

I got out of bed and slipped on my Toms. Since Robert said I didn't need anything I grabbed my phone and went downstairs to find mum.

She was sitting at the kitchen table, looking at some paperwork.

"What are you working on?" I said, leaning against the kitchen counter.

"Oh, I'm just looking at some stuff from the zoo, just some paperwork on some of the breeding programs we're looking into doing. I've got Komodo dragons and rhinos, Terri asked if I could look through them and who we have at the zoo and what I think would be the best pairings for each species," she replied, setting it all down and looking up at me. "Are you waiting for Robert to pick you up?"

"You know about that!?" I asked, thinking of how my mum could know of something that I just found out about a few minutes ago.

She laughed, "Yeah, he asked me if it was alright yesterday."

"Well, what is it?"

"I'm not telling, it's supposed to be a surprise," she said, smiling.

I groaned as I grabbed a drink out of the fridge. I took a sip right as Robert pulled up to the deck in a golf cart.

"Well, I'll see you later mum," I said, going to the back door.

"No, you're staying the night. Love you," she said, smiling mischievously.

I gave her a confused look before going to meet Robert. Thankfully he was also just wearing sweats, so I didn't have to worry about being underdressed.

"Oh you look beautiful as ever," he said, helping me down the stairs and to the golf cart.

I rolled my eyes. "Mum said I'm spending the night?"

"Oh, yeah. You'll see, I got a nice surprise, a good way to end your birthday I reckon," he said, climbing into the golf cart himself.

"Are you going to give me any hints this time?" I asked as we made our way down the trail that connects our backyards to the zoo.

"No, but you'll love it. Don't worry, it's just for the two of us," He said, smiling. I arched an eyebrow, wondering what in the world that could mean.

Robert drove us through the zoo, neither of us talking much on the way. It was peaceful out, with the Australian night sounds and the occasional sounds of the zoo animals.

I noticed Robert was driving us towards Bindi's Island, but I didn't ask any questions since he wanted this to be a surprise and had gone out of his way to do something special for us for my birthday.

"Okay," Robert said, turning the golf cart off, "We have to stop here with the golf cart. I'm sure you figured out we're going to Bindi's Island, so we have to walk across the wooden bridge."

"Yeah, considering you didn't think to blindfold me after picking me up and I can see where you're taking me, it ruins the surprise just a little," I jokingly said, causing him to laugh.

"See I thought about that but I was worried it would seem a little too kidnap-py," he joked.

Robert got out of the golf cart and walked over to my side, helping me out. He held onto my hand as we walked across the wooden bridge and towards Bindi's treehouse. The lemurs who roamed free had to be sleeping somewhere on the little island, while the tortoises and boas were safely in their enclosure. At least I didn't have to worry about being constricted in the middle of the night, I thought.

Robert guided me through the dark tree house, not letting go of my hand so I knew where to go. He carefully led me up to the bottom of the stairs to the third floor.

"Okay, I would ask you to close your eyes as we go up the stairs but that doesn't seem like the safest idea, so just look at the floor until we get to the top," Robert said.

"Oh, Tarzan," I joked, doing as he said while we climbed the last flight of stairs. Once we reached the top, he stood directly in front of me.

"Okay, I didn't know what else to do and I thought this would be a good idea, especially since we've had an eventful day but if you don't like it that's okay just be honest," he said rather quickly, his nervousness evident in his words and how fast he talked.

"Robert, I'm sure I'm going to love it, mostly because you put it together and thought of it and I'm getting to spend time with you, my best friend," I replied, swinging our hands gently.

"That's so sweet of you, love. When I move out of the way, you can look up," He said. I nodded my head.

"1...2...3.." He counted before stepping to the side.

I looked up and Robert had decorated the entire third-story area. There was an air mattress in the middle, with some boxes of pizza next to it, and a basket full of drinks and other snacks. There was a projector and laptop set up on a small table as well, pointing toward the wall opposite of the bed. Robert also had his Nintendo Switch sitting on the pile of blankets. Fairy lights hung from the ceiling and provided light. There were a couple of wrapped presents as well.

I realised what my mum meant about me spending the night. Sure, Robert and I had just turned 19 but us spending the night together wasn't that weird- we've done it for all of our childhood, or there had been times when I went on trips with his family without mine, or vice versa. And I trust Robert, I knew he wouldn't dare try anything. And clearly, both of our mums trusted us as well, seeing as my mum knew this was happening so he must have asked her for permission first.

"Oh, Robert, it's wonderful!" I said, looking around the room in awe.

"Are you sure? I know I could've probably done more but we had an eventful day and I figured with your leg you might just want to lay down and watch movies or epically lose to me in Mario Kart or Super Mario Party," he said, a cheeky grin spread across his face.

"No, it's perfect," I said, reaching up to kiss his cheek. "It looks so comfy and I would love nothing more than to beat you at Mario Kart."

"Well, we have pizza, candy, mixed fruits, water, and other drinks. Oh, and Bindi made cookies," he said, walking over to the bed. I followed him over and we both took off our shoes before getting comfy.

"So, what kind of pizza?" I asked, my tummy rumbling slightly.

"Just plain cheese and pepperoni, with light sauce. I know your stomach can't handle too much tomato sauce," he said.

"Well thank you, I'm appreciative that you remembered. Now hand me a pizza box and pick a movie," I said, laughing.
